Abraham Lincoln has graced the obverse of the five-dollar note since 1914 during its inception. Although other presidents including Jackson and Grant had appeared on the note, Lincoln's portrait has been dominant on the note. He was the 16th President of the US and he led America through the bloodiest war in its history, the Civil War.

Won Park has taken the ancient art of origami to a whole new level. Using American currency, Park transforms dollar bills into creative works of art. He relies on the fibrous quality of the paper to fold, bend and twist hundreds of times per ...Origami is the craft of folding to achieve a specific design. In Japanese, origami means "paper-folding;" however, the art actually originated in China in 102 A.D. and later made its way to Korea and Japan. Today, in the 21st century, origami is a hobby and craft in cultures throughout the world -- used to decorate gifts, make holiday decorations and simply to occupy time. Everything from ...

Back in 2002, it emerged that when a $20 dollar bill was folded in a certain way it revealed images that resembled the 9/11 attacks, a story that caused quite a stir at the time since the notes were issued three years beforehand in 1998. In fact, modern circulating United States Federal Reserve Notes are about 30% smaller than they were before 1929, when the nation's banknotes shrank in size from a standard 7.38 by 3.13 inches to the current 6.14 by 2.61 inches. These old large-size notes were often dubbed "Horse Blankets" or "Saddle Blankets," a wry nickname used by ...

We would like to show you a description here but the site won't allow us.The Freedom Tower Silver Dollar is a "one dollar" coin minted under license of the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ands (CNMI) in 2004, although the CNMI does not have legal authority to issue or authorize currency. Despite vague statements in advertisements, it is not issued by the United States Mint and is not considered legal tender, nor is it considered non-circulating legal tender.Symbol: Federal reserve district number.
